发表于: 2017-10-31 23:38:11
4 787
今日完成:
1)先把昨天写的部署web项目脚本的运行粘出来
2)学习了nginx的server三种部署
配置多个虚拟主机:
访问:
配置反向代理:
再说一下反向代理的原理(自己学习后的理解):
反向代理接受客户端的请求后,到指定的服务器上取得相应的请求,回传给客户。而客户不知道nginx转向请求了哪个服务器。
配置负载均衡(http://tomcat在上面图中):
负载均衡服务器nginx根据自己的算法,会均匀的请求在tomcat中的服务器,如果想让里面某个服务器请求次数多一点,可以设置权重。
注意:server_name与location中都有相应的匹配方式,用到了正则,内容比较多,不往上贴了,可以找博客。
server_name匹配:http://onlyzq.blog.51cto.com/1228/535279
location的匹配:网上很多,,,,,
3)学习nginx日志中。
根据师兄之前写的脚本正在学习中~~~
今日问题:
ps:上面这些我都是让它访问的tomcat的默认访问页面。
但是,为什么access.log没有对于我项目日志的记录??(这个服务器下面是我自己的项目:)
当我访问之后。access.log中根本没有这个访问的记录,这是为什么?
明日任务:
根据师兄的写的脚本,自己写一份,弄清今天出现这个问题的原因,,结束任务三。
评论